Österreich - Animal welfare in pig farming is the focus, in particular the urgent demand for a mandatory straw litter. According to ÖA> support impressive 92 % of the population this initiative, which is particularly promoted by the association against animal fabric (VGT). In a comprehensive campaign, the VGT sent packages with straw to important political decision -makers: inside to clarify their responsibility in the context of the impending changes to the Animal Welfare Act.

The association makes it clear that Stroh not only improves the quality of life of the pigs by enabling them soft berths and offers manipulation options, but also brings health benefits. The straw litter helps to reduce the inhalation of harmful ammonia gas from the slurry pit. A decision on the new provisions on full columns and straw litter can be expected by the end of May 2025, since the lifting of the existing regulation of the Constitutional Court (VfGH) comes into force on June 1st.

The role of the Constitutional Court

In its assessment,

The VfGH has made it clear that the 17-year transition period for the keeping of pigs in unstructured full column bays is considered inappropriate. From June 1, 2025, the provision in the Animal Welfare Act, which set this deadline, will be overridden. The aim of the amendment to the law, which was decided in the National Council, is to prohibit unstructured full column bays in pig farming from 2040 in order to promote more animal -friendly housing conditions.

Preferred the ban without exceptions, which has been in effect for all new systems for January 1, 2023. According to the VfGH, these measures are intended to increase the pressure on pig farming and sustainably improve the conditions. The VGT chairman GDR. Martin Balluch emphasizes that the current regulations only affect the unstructured full column floor without a transition period and a binding regulation for straw litter and more space for the animals are essential.

a growing consciousness

The VGT reports a topic of growing public awareness of full columns as an example of cruelty to animals, a topic that was hardly known until 2019. The protests against this practice have risen considerably in recent years. In 2024 there were already 467 protests, and 99 other activities are planned by June 1, 2025. These figures illustrate the social pressure that is on the political decision -maker: inside to take suitable measures for animal husbandry.

The demands of the VGT, which by 2033 include a double place per animal and mandatory straw litter for all pig farms, have found clear support from public opinion. According to a Eurobarometer survey from 2023, the majority of the population is for the implementation of these measures, which signals the person responsible in politics.
